Transaction 388c94eb4438c1970836a931ad7f8778710d2a1517cef659d40511fd23c9495d
1 Input
1 Output
-
388c94eb4438c1970836a931ad7f8778710d2a1517cef659d40511fd23c9495d:0
- value
- 300099563
- script pubkey
- OP_0 OP_PUSHBYTES_20 31bf257f428c36ed6ae288a4387d8a819439d3b9
- address
- bc1qxxlj2l6z3smw66hz3zjrslv2sx2rn5aehth5vw